Deadlines and Exams – Your Immediate Boost

Take the Bihar ITI CAT 2025 update for example. The deadline was pushed to May 17 and the admit card will be out on June 5. For thousands of students, that extra week means a chance to double‑check answers, sort out paperwork and walk into the exam hall with less stress. Small timing changes often create big results – think of it as a short sprint that fuels the longer race of a career.

Rankings – Proof That Quality Works

The NIRF 2025 rankings show IIT Madras holding the top spot for seven straight years. When a college consistently lands high numbers, students trust the brand, employers scout its graduates, and governments invest more resources. That ripple effect raises the standard for the whole country, proving that excellence isn’t an isolated event; it spreads like a wave.

Training vs. Education – Knowing the Difference

Training hones a specific skill, like using a welding torch. Education builds broader thinking, such as problem‑solving across subjects. Both share core methods – a teacher explains, a learner practices, and feedback follows. Understanding this overlap lets you blend both approaches: learn theory, then practice it on the job.

When teachers invest in professional education, they bring fresh techniques back to the classroom. That uplift means students get clearer explanations, modern tools and a more engaging vibe. In short, professional development for teachers multiplies the impact across every student they teach.
